What drives someone from indifference to action? Why do some stay silent while others spark movements that change the world?
From Apathy to Activism takes readers on a transformative journey, helping them confront internal barriers and become engaged, influential change-makers. This accessible yet powerful guide blends psychology, sociology, and political science, offering a clear, structured roadmap for both personal and collective action.
Through a combination of compelling storytelling, reflective exercises, and hands-on strategies, this book provides readers with the tools to diagnose apathy, build emotional investment, and take meaningful steps toward activism. Readers will engage in structured frameworks such as:
• The Apathy Audit – A diagnostic tool that uncovers the hidden barriers preventing action, helping readers recognize and dismantle personal and societal inertia.
• The Empathy-to-Action Map – A structured process that turns awareness into engagement, guiding readers from compassion to real-world activism.
• The Action Sprint – A step-by-step framework for taking immediate action, breaking down large social issues into manageable, high-impact steps.
Beyond personal empowerment, From Apathy to Activism provides a roadmap for driving larger social change, offering strategies for mobilizing communities, influencing stakeholders, and sustaining long-term movements. Whether you are a student, professional, activist, or someone seeking personal growth and a deeper understanding of social issues, this book serves as a practical and transformative guide to turning insights into impact.

About the Author: Richard E. Rawson, Psy.D., MBAAuthor - Marketing Strategist - Behavioral Science SpecialistRichard E. Rawson, Psy.D., MBA, is a marketing strategist and behavioral science expert who helps leaders, organizations, and communities turn insight into action. With over three decades of experience in psychology and marketing, he merges data-driven strategies with human-centered messaging to foster trust, engagement, and measurable growth.As founder of Rawson Internet Marketing, Dr. Rawson has led executive branding, content strategy, and audience engagement initiatives across diverse industries. His work aligns brand messaging with consumer behavior, empowering professionals and organizations to connect authentically and lead with purpose.Richard is also the author of several books that explore the intersection of personal development, collective action, and strategic communication: - From Apathy to Activism: Personal Transformation for Public Good -a guide to overcoming disengagement and embracing purpose-driven civic action- Empowering Communities: Creating a Sustainable System of Community Wealth and Social Change -a framework for collective resilience and equitable local economies- Beyond Clusters: Navigating Consumer Differences with Data-Driven Insights (forthcoming) -a practical guide to advanced segmentation and behavioral strategy for modern marketingWith advanced degrees in clinical psychology and business administration, Richard brings a unique interdisciplinary lens to every project-bridging science, strategy, and storytelling to drive meaningful impact in today's complex world.
